I think,if LegOS was usable from a Window's PC system, it would be far
more popular. I for one would love to use LegOS, but I only have a
Eindow's based PC.

1. I know I can get the GNU compiler for my PC, but from there how do
I get it setup?
2. How do I unpack the LegOS.tar and download it to the RCX?
3. Are there any program samples that one can look at and use?

Using LegOS looks to be what I am looking for in producing a RCX
mapping robot, since it will allow me to have access to a large enough
memory to not only store the map, but allow the robot to use it for
navaigation.

You should try and fins a cygwin distribution, that'll allow most *nix
software to run on Win95 based thingys, after recompile, I think.

Sopmeone else'll have to tell you where to get it, I've forgotten :)
